Output 70160e721c8779e40fc7cc3afda979bfb37826f92c12af48fd09b1c343bf5217:3

value
43718801
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51c2f57204579405cc7cdd93ddc0a3be94e20855 OP_EQUAL
address
MFMUWwYv8bKFvCcYrRf9eWubq1TEQdgyoe
transaction
70160e721c8779e40fc7cc3afda979bfb37826f92c12af48fd09b1c343bf5217
spent
true